Which way should I install my Fantech filter?

6th Feb 2025

When installing or replacing a Fantech air exchanger filter, it is important to place it on the correct side for optimal efficiency. A common question is: which side should the filter face?

Simple rule: The aluminum side (mesh) should be facing away from the core of the unit.fantech-core.jpg

Why?

  • This mesh acts as a first barrier to capture large debris.
  • It extends the filter’s lifespan by preventing premature clogging.
  • It ensures better performance of your air exchanger.

Compatible Fantech Filters

This orientation applies to several Fantech filter models, including MERV 6 and MERV 8:

  • 402041
  • 414647
  • 414645
  • 414924
  • 414646
  • … and any other Fantech filter with mesh on one side.
